Chivalry 2 will bring a host of visual improvements to Torn Banner Studios‘ medieval hack-and-slash multiplayer title for players with Nvidia RTX graphics cards.The update will allow the game to take advantage of Nvidia’s DLSS technology – Deep Learning Super Sampling, a process that uses a form of machine learning to upscale images in real-time.
